How to Market Your Games Without Busting Your Budget
As an independent game developer (https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Independent_video_game_development) , it can be quite difficult to get your games noticed, especially with thousands of new games emerging almost on the daily. Some might be willing to bust their budget doing an extensive amount of marketing to get their games seen. If you don’t have that kind of budget, however, do not worry! Down below we are giving you a few ways to market your games that are completely free. Check them out!
1. It’s all about the visuals
You need to create an Icon, screenshots, and game trailers that grab people’s attention and that are visually appealing. It’s the simplest thing we can do to make sure our games stand out among other games in the market. Keep your icon simple, but eye-catching. For your screenshots, make sure each screenshot features the highlight of your games’ best features. And, for the trailer, make sure it captures what your game is about and also the best part of your game. Evoke people’s curiosity with the icon, and make people want to play your game through the screenshots and the trailer.
2. Create a Dedicated Website for Your Game
Create a special website, blog, or social media page for your games. This is the place where you can gain followers and attract future players. Use this site to give complete information your games, post new updates, and information on what you’re currently working on. Upload content regularly to maintain engagement with your existing followers. You can also include some call to action. Ask some of your followers to share your post.
3. Reach out to game press or influencers
Don’t hesitate to reach out to game press or influencers they will gladly promote your game if they think your game has what it takes. But first, you need to make proper press kits and press releases to be sent out to game press.
For your press kits (https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Press_kit) , make a good trailer and take a lot of high resolution screenshots. Think of your press kits as your game’s portfolio that you will show to the game press and influencers. Pick the best screenshots and clips to be put on your trailer. For your press release (https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Press_release) , make it clear and concise. The press is too busy to look at a long-winded press release. There are a lot of examples of good press releases on the internet. Follow the format, and make sure you have included all the important points about your game that you want to share.
When you’re ready with your press kits, you can contact game press, or YouTube influencers. Tell them about your game and ask them kindly to cover it.
4. Go on Forums and Social Media
Finally, you need to be social. Let people know about your game’s existence by posting on forums and groups, such Facebook’s gaming groups, reddit, or other popular gaming forums. Clearly explain about your game in your post. Tell them about its features and maybe your developing process. Remember, don’t just simply ask them to play your game without giving them a solid reason why your game is worth checking out.
